What is cycle counting?

Cycle counting is a method of inventory management that involves regularly auditing and updating inventory levels. This process can help to identify discrepancies in stock levels, reduce errors and improve accuracy. Unlike traditional annual physical inventories, cycle counting allows for more frequent checks on inventory levels, ensuring issues are detected early on.

The cycle count process involves selecting a subset of items from the warehouse or storeroom at regular intervals throughout the year. These items are then counted, and any discrepancies between the actual count and expected count are investigated.

One advantage of cycle counting is that it helps to minimize disruptions during business operations since only a small portion of inventory is being counted at any given time. In addition, this method allows for greater flexibility in scheduling counts around peak business periods or times when staff may be unavailable for full-scale inventories.

Implementing an effective cycle count process flow can lead to improved efficiency, cost savings and increased customer satisfaction by ensuring accurate stock levels at all times.

How to streamline your cycle count process flow

Streamlining your cycle count process flow is crucial to maximizing efficiency and achieving procurement success. Here are some tips to help you streamline your cycle count process:

Firstly, establish a clear plan for your cycle counting process. This should include defining the scope of the inventory that needs to be counted, establishing frequency of counts, assigning roles and responsibilities, and setting performance metrics.

Secondly, leverage technology where possible. Consider using barcode scanning or RFID technology for faster and more accurate data collection. Utilize software systems that can automate processes such as scheduling counts and generating reports.

Thirdly, standardize procedures across all locations to ensure consistency in the process flow. This includes creating standardized forms for recording results and reporting discrepancies.

Fourthly, consider implementing a continuous improvement program to identify areas of inefficiency within the cycle counting process flow. Regular reviews will help you make necessary adjustments over time resulting in significant improvements in efficiency.
